前提条件,linux安装fastdfs,如果没有安装的话请查看博主上一篇文章进行安装,否则无法进行下去。 文章目录第一步,下载源文件第二步,maven项目中引用第三步,编写fastdfs.conf文件:第四步,编写工具类,实现上传功能第五步,编写下载方法第六步,编写删除方法第七步,编写main方法进行测试 第一步,下载源文件下载地址:https://codeload.github.com/happ
FastDFS是一个开源的 轻量级 分布式文件系统。它解决了大数据量存储和负载均衡问题。特别适合以中小[4k-500M]文件为载体的在线服务。FastDFS 基础回顾为什么要有分布式文件系统单机时代
优点:文件访问比较便利,项目直接引用,实现起来简单,无需任何复杂技术,保存文件和访问文件都很方便。缺点:一方面,文件和代码耦合在一起,文件越多存放越混乱。另一方面,如果流量比较大,静态文件访问会
>>1.除了在storage.conf里的tracker_server增加tracker的ip和端口,其他地方要注意什么?
恩,tracker server ip和端口,肯定是要正确设置的。支持多tracker server,每行设置一个tracker。
另外,base_path也要正确设置。
其余参数,通常采用缺省配置即可。你可以看一下配置说明那个帖子。
>>每台trac
一. 什么是FastDFS 1.介绍FastDFS FastDFS是用c语言编写的一款开源的分布式文件系统,它是由淘宝资深架构师余庆编写并开源。FastDFS专为互联网量身定制,充分考虑了冗余备份、负载均衡、线性扩容等机制,并注重高可用、高性能等指标,使用FastDFS很 容易搭建一套高性能的文件服务器集群提供文件上传、下载等服务2.为什么要使用FastDFS 上边介绍的NFS、GFS都是通用的分
Fastdfs-zyc配置1.安装jdk运行环境1.1下载http://www.oracle.com/technetwork/java/javase/downloads/index.html1.2 解压缩jdktar -xzvf jdk-7u11-linux-x64.gz
mv jdk1.7.0_11/ /usr/local/1.3配置java全局环境变量vim /etc/profile
expo
原创
2014-03-02 13:07:55
6892阅读
#!/bin/bash
. /root/.bash_profile
ip_tracker1=192.168.8.90
ip_tracker2=192.168.8.91
count1=`ping $ip_tracker1 -c 10 | grep 'received' |awk -F ',' '{print $2}' |awk '{print $1}'`
count2=`ping $ip_
原创
2011-03-23 10:33:15
1128阅读
一、Prometheus自动发现自动发现是指Prometheus自动对节点进行监控,不需要手动一个一个去添加,和Zabbix的自动发现、自动注册一个道理。Prometheus有多种自动发现发现,比如file_sd_configs基于文件自动发现、基于K8S自动发现、基于openstack自动发现、基于consul自动发现等。使用自动发现可以解决云环境下资源动态伸缩的监控问题。二、基于文件的自动发现
转载
2023-08-25 16:04:36
555阅读
FastDFS版本为FastDFS_v5.03,其他版本类似。
一、tracker.conf配置信息及参数说明
# is this config file disabled
# false for enabled 生效# true for disabled
disabled=false# 这个配置文件是否不生效,false 为生效(否则不生效) true反之
# bind an address
FastDFS概述阿里巴巴开源的一套轻量级,天生就是分布式设计的文件系统FastDFS的源代码由C语言开发,目前可运行在Linux,FreeBSD,Unix等类操作系统上FastDFS解决了大数据量文件存储适合存储4KB~500MB之间的小文件,如图片网站、短视频网站、文档、app下载站等。FastDFS主要特性为互联网量身定制,海量数据文件存储高可用(同组备份机制)FastDFS不是通用的文件系
Java 开发相关技术选型汇总(持续更新) 网关:Nginx、Kong、Zuul 缓存:Redis、MemCached、OsCache、EhCache 搜索:ElasticSearch、Solr 熔断:Hystrix、resilience4j 负载均衡:DNS、F5、LVS、Nginx、OpenResty、HAproxy 注册中心:Eur
转载
2023-08-25 17:12:27
11阅读
原文:http://blog.csdn.net/foreversunshine/article/details/51907659 写在前面 前面有介绍过怎么安装与使用FastDFS来进行分布式的文件存储,以及怎么使用FastDHT对上传文件去重,还有怎么使用varnish来配合FastDFS做内存缓
转载
2017-01-13 18:04:00
177阅读
2评论
最近线上遇到了悲催的事情:fastdfs的存储服务器其中一块磁盘坏了(存储分区变成read only),可是zabbix监控没有对此进行监控,结果导致客户端上传失败。最后发现在2天前就变成只读了。虽然数据存储有冗余的,影响不大,不过还是很不爽,没有及时发现问题。针对这个情况,写了个小脚本以实现storage更新延迟高于特定值(如2分钟)就报警。
原创
2012-07-11 16:45:04
10000+阅读
点赞
5评论
1. FastDFS系统 高性能的轻量级分布式文件系统 纯C实现,支持Linux,FreeBSD等UNIX系统 只能通过专有API访问,目前提供C,java,PHP API 支持文件大小4K~~~~500MB 2.
转载
2023-08-09 22:52:15
243阅读
注:文中大部分素材为网络取材,文字叙述大部分为个人学习和搭建经验所理解,如有误,请谅解辛苦指出。一. FastDfs简介FastDFS是一个开源的轻量级分布式文件系统,它对文件进行管理,功能包括:文件存储、文件同步、文件访问(文件上传、文件下载)等,解决了大容量存储和负载均衡的问题。FastDFS为互联网量身定制,充分考虑了冗余备份、负载均衡、线性扩容等机制,并注重高可用、高性能等指标,使用Fas
转载
2023-06-28 12:21:48
137阅读
python客户端进行操作的时候, 目前发现两个bug: 找到自己使用的python解释器命令 (which python) whereis python是显示所有安装的python 解释器1. 第一个连接bug: lib/python3.7/site-packages/fdfs_client/connection.py 文件 104行 进程池中, 重新初始
转载
2023-07-02 23:13:23
96阅读
【代码】【FastDFS】FastDFS引入。
原创
2023-07-02 00:01:51
136阅读
1. 最大连接数设置配置文件:tracker.conf 和 storage.conf
参数名:max_connections
缺省值:256
说明:FastDFS为一个连接分配一个task buffer,为了提升分配效率,FastDFS采用内存池的做法。
FastDFS老版本直接事先分配 max_connections 个buffer,这个做法显然不是太合理,在 max_connection
FastDFS架构和设计理念解读引言一、轻量级二、分组方式三、对等结构总结 FastDFS作者 余庆引言FastDFS 是为互联网应用量身定做的分布式文件系统,充分考虑了冗余备份、负载均衡、线性扩容等机制,并注重高可用、高性能等指标。和现有的 类Google FS 分布式文件系统相比,FastDFS 的架构和设计理念有其独到之处,主要体现在轻量级、分组方式和对等结构三个方面。一、轻量级FastD
FastDFS是一个开源的轻量级分布式文件系统,它对文件进行管理,功能包括:文件存储、
原创
2023-04-15 08:10:05
78阅读
FastDFS分布式文件系统分布式文件系统 (Distributed File System) 是一个软件/软件服务器;这个软件可以用来管理文件;但这个软件所管理的文件通常不是在一个服务器节点上,而是在多个服务器节点上,这些服务器节点通过网络相连构成一个庞大的文件存储服务器集群
原创
2022-02-15 11:45:36
303阅读